IoT Trust Manager licenses

IoT Trust Manager operates on a subscription licensing model, offering a range of licenses corresponding to different activities within your account. Understanding these licenses and their limits is essential for managing your accounts effectively.

License

Description

Consumption

End entity certificates

The number of certificates that IoT Trust Manager can issue to end entities.

DigiCert-hosted customers have a soft limit and can exceed the allotted number of licenses, however this incurs overages.

On-premises customers have a hard limit and aren't able to exceed the allotted number of licenses.

End entity devices

The number of device certificates that you can issue from IoT Trust Manager to actual devices.

DigiCert-hosted customers have a soft limit and can exceed the allotted number of licenses, however this incurs overages.

On-premises customers have a hard limit and aren’t able to exceed the allotted number of licenses.
